Part Time Legal Client Acquisition Specialist

Westwise Group is seeking a motivated and results-oriented Legal Client Acquisition Specialist to join their expanding team. The role involves managing inquiries from potential clients and guiding them through the intake process to facilitate their transition into valued clients for partner law firms.

Computer Software

Responsibilities

Act as the initial point of contact for individuals and businesses seeking legal services, responding to inquiries received through digital marketing campaigns, website forms, and other communication channels
Meticulously collect and document relevant details about potential clients' needs and circumstances. Assess the suitability of these leads based on the criteria of our partner law firms
Skillfully guide qualified leads through the intake and engagement process, ensuring a smooth and professional experience
Maintain accurate and detailed records of all interactions, lead information, and conversion progress within our CRM system
Work closely with internal teams and partner law firms to ensure a seamless transition of new clients
Actively participate in training and development opportunities to stay current with industry best practices, service offerings, and effective client communication strategies
